Our new report Unspeakable Crimes Against Children, has collated figures and testimonies from a range of countries affected by conflict over the past decade, including Democratic Republic of the Congo, Liberia and Colombia.
The figures collated in the report indicate that children frequently make up the majority of sexual abuse victims in war and its aftermath.
For example, a study in Liberia – still recovering from a vicious civil war that ended a decade ago – found that more than 80% of victims of sexual violence in 2011-12 were younger than 17. Almost all of them were raped.
